Block 3432923

0xe486de5a3bb71ad5d7faa8af75b3676138409a7faa7fa36aae582e6a06a7e27d
Transactions0
Height3432923
Confirmations18283080
TimestampSun, 26 Mar 2017 23:38:06 UTC
Size (bytes)532
Version
Merkle Root
Nonce0x92eae8d0211502b4
Bits
Difficulty0x9ff4eda53e5